A. Yu. Grishanova is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Pharmacology and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, A. Yu. Grishanova has authored 66 papers receiving a total of 486 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 24 papers in Molecular Biology, 23 papers in Pharmacology and 16 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in A. Yu. Grishanova's work include Pharmacogenetics and Drug Metabolism (23 papers), Drug Transport and Resistance Mechanisms (11 papers) and Glutathione Transferases and Polymorphisms (10 papers). A. Yu. Grishanova is often cited by papers focused on Pharmacogenetics and Drug Metabolism (23 papers), Drug Transport and Resistance Mechanisms (11 papers) and Glutathione Transferases and Polymorphisms (10 papers). A. Yu. Grishanova collaborates with scholars based in Russia, United Kingdom and Czechia. A. Yu. Grishanova's co-authors include M. L. Perepechaeva, V. V. Lyakhovich, Lyubov S. Klyushova, Yulia Sidorova, Н. Г. Колосова, Natalia A. Stefanova, Dmitriy G. Sheven, Alexey S. Berezin, Е.В. Лидер and Taisiya S. Sukhikh and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and FEBS Letters.
